Image Title: Facade Principale De Ste. Sophie, Prise De La Cour Du Medresse, 1852

Creator: Haghe, Louis, 1806-1885, lithographer

Date: 1852

Summary: Print shows madrasah courtyard and exterior of Ayasofya Mosque, formerly the Church of Hagia Sophia, ancient Greek ablution fountains in the foreground; with groups of men in traditional dress.

Notes: Illus. in: Aya Sofia, Constantinople, as recently restored by order of H.M. the Sultan Abdul Medjid / from the original drawings by Chevalier Gaspard Fossati ; lithographed by Louis Haghe, Esq. London : Messrs. P. & D. Colnagni & Co., 1852, [p. 23], plate 16.
